The moment the bandits saw Jin Luoluo’s fairy-like beauty, lust had already taken root in their hearts. Quite a few of them were eager to rush forward and seize her.
A murderous glint flashed through Xiao Luo’s eyes.
“If you kill us, it won’t be only you who die. I had originally intended to spare your parents, wives, and children. But it seems you intend to have them buried alongside you.”
Intimidated by Xiao Luo’s threat, the bandits momentarily forgot about Jin Luoluo and turned to glare fiercely at him.
Some of them were visibly shaken and no longer dared to act rashly.
A man who appeared to be one of the leaders stepped forward. With a fierce gaze and a face full of coarse, rugged features, he tried to stop Xiao Luo from undermining the men’s morale.
“You lackeys of the imperial court, stop pretending to be merciful. How could you possibly spare our families? They’ve probably already been slaughtered by now. Brothers, don’t believe him! These pretty boys only know how to wag their tongues and stall for time. We need to finish them off quickly!”
Meanwhile, Jin Luoluo and Bai Hu had already begun planning how to rescue Xiao Luo.
Jin Luoluo quietly whispered into Bai Hu’s ear,
“The moment I light this thing and throw it into the bandits, you seize the opportunity and grab Xiao Luo. You have to be fast—before they can react.”
Knowing that Miss Jin was both sharp-tongued and resourceful, Bai Hu nodded and focused all his attention on Xiao Luo’s position.
“You idiots! A bunch of useless, filthy scoundrels like you think you can kill us? What a joke! Today I’ll let you experience the most terrifying hidden weapon in the world!”
Jin Luoluo shouted arrogantly at the top of her lungs, deliberately drawing the bandits’ attention so Bai Hu could act.
The bandits were hot-tempered by nature. Being insulted so brazenly by a woman instantly enraged them, and they started charging toward her in fury.
Jin Luoluo immediately struck her fire starter and pulled out a string of firecrackers she had only recently invented and had not yet put on the market.
She had originally intended to use them to celebrate the successful extermination of the bandits.
Now she could only use them to save their lives.
“You filthy dogs! I’ll blow you all to pieces!”
Lighting the fuse, Jin Luoluo hurled the string of firecrackers into the middle of the crowd.
Instantly, a deafening barrage of crackling explosions erupted.
The bandits had never seen such a bizarre “hidden weapon.” Some were frightened out of their wits, while others were struck by the exploding firecrackers and became even more terrified.
Taking advantage of the moment when the bandits’ defenses were down, Bai Hu shot toward Xiao Luo like a bolt of lightning.
